I must say that the folks at Meiser's go above and beyond in the areas of customer service, and quality work. We came to The Reading/Topton area of Eastern Pennsylvania to visit family in the nursing home in Topton. We needed to get a family car inspected, but only had Friday to do this (we live in Ohio, and needed to return on Sunday). During the inspection, it was discovered that the car had a bad shock absorber. We were in a bind, as the area dealership could not get the car in on Friday afternoon to fix the issue. I called Meiser's to see if they could get the shocks in, and install them on the car. They called to make sure they could get the parts, and were able to get the car in to install them on Friday afternoon. One of the employees even loaned us a car so we could visit with family at the nursing home while our car was being worked on. This was MORE than over and above the call of duty, and gave us additional time with family that we would have missed out on but for her kindness. We would recommend Meiser's to anyone looking for quality auto work, and excellent customer service!

Brought car in for annual state inspection and whatever else it might need, including an oil and filter change. That turned out to also include replacing the spark plugs and also flushing the power steering fluid, all items that used to be simple but now add up to $700 on my little 335xi. Oh well, with a long inline 6 hiding the two rear cylinders changing the plugs (necessary every 45k miles) is no picnic I'm sure. It's the price of admission for driving these things. I must add though that keeping up with this stuff is absolutely necessary to keep a Bimmer running like, well, a Bimmer. I swear the car feels like it has 50 more HP; it zings up the tach with what is clearly less effort than before and climbs hills with less pedal position, all because of new plugs and an oil change! Or perhaps it's because Steve Snow sprinkles some of that Bimmerworks magic on the car just for taking it there. Whatever, the car runs great and I know I'm taking it to BMW experts without financing some fancy dealership's latest addition. If you drive a Bimmer, and live within 35 miles of this place, you should seriously consider taking it here for service. -Len Dube
